Present perfect and past 2/2 (I have done กับ I did)

อย่าใช้ present perfect (I hvae done) เมื่อเรามีเรื่องของเวลาที่เสร็จสิ้นเข้ามาเกี่ยวข้อง (yesterday / ten minutes ago / in 2005 / when I was a child). แต่ให้ใช้ past tense.

It was very cold yesterday. ( ไม่ใช่ has been)

Paul and Lucy arrived ten minutes ago. (ไม่ใช่ have arrived )

Did you eat a lot of sweets when you were a child? (ไม่ใช่ have you eaten)



I got home late last night. I was very tired and went straight to bed.

ใช้ past tense เมื่อขึ้นต้นคำถามด้วย When...? หรือ What time...?

When did your friends arrive? (ไม่ใช่ have... arrived)

What time did you finish work?

เปรียบเทียบ

Present perfect

Tom has lost his key. He can't get into the house.

Is Carla here or has she left?

Past simple

Tom lost his key yesterday.
He couldn't get into the house.

When did Carla leave?


Present perfect (I have done)Past simple (did)
I've done a lot of work todayI did a lot of work yesterday

เราใช้ present perfect สำหรับเหตุการณ์ที่เกิดขึ้นต่อเนื่องมาจนถึงปัจจุบัน เช่น today / this week / since 2007.

เราใช้ past simple กับเวลาที่จบลงแล้วในอดีต เช่น yesterday / last week / from 2007 to 2010.

It hasn't rained this week.It didn't raint last week.
Have you seen Anna this morning
(it is still morning)
Did you see Anna this morning?
(it is now afternoon or evening)
Have you seen Tim recently?Did you see Tim on Sunday?
I don't know where LIsa is. I haven't seen her.(= I haven't seen her recently)A: Was Lisa at the party on Sunday?
B: I don't think so. I didn't see her.
We've been waiting for an hour.
(we are still waiting now)
We waited (หรือ were waiting) for an hour. ( wer are no longer waiting)
Jack lives in Los Angeles. He has lived there for seven years.Jack lived in New York for then years.
Now he lives in Los Angeles.
I have never played golf. (in my life)I didn't play golf last summer.
It's the last day of your holiday. You say:
It's been a really good holiday.
I've really enjoyed it.
After you come back from holiday you
say : It was a really good holiday.
I really enjoyed it.
